Installation
Install the package
pip install groundworkers
# or
uv pip install groundworkers
This installs both the Python library and the groundworkers CLI.
Optional extras
Use extras to match the capabilities you plan to run:
| Extra | Enables |
|---|---|
llm |
LLM-backed text and domain services |
embedding-pgvector |
pgvector embedding backend support |
embedding-faiss |
FAISS sidecar acceleration for embedding search |
xlsx |
XLSX source-planning input support |
pdf |
PDF source-planning input support |
docx |
DOCX source-planning input support |
all_source |
XLSX, PDF, and DOCX source-planning input support |
dev |
Test, lint, docs, and local development tooling |
Examples:
pip install "groundworkers[llm,embedding-pgvector]"
pip install "groundworkers[all_source]"
Shared stack prerequisite
groundworkers runs against the shared OMOP stack config managed by
oa-configurator. In a typical setup you configure:
omop-config configure omop_alchemy
omop-config configure omop_graph
omop-config configure groundworkers
# optional, only if you want embedding-backed capabilities
omop-config configure omop_emb
By default the runtime reads:
~/.config/omop/config.toml- the active profile declared in that file
You can override those at startup with:
OA_CONFIG_PATHOA_ACTIVE_PROFILEgroundworkers --config-path ... --profile ...
Run as an MCP service
Use stdio when the caller is spawning groundworkers directly:
groundworkers
Use streamable-http for a shared remote service:
groundworkers \
--transport streamable-http \
--host 0.0.0.0 \
--port 8000
Inspect the active runtime and registered MCP surface without starting the service:
groundworkers --describe
Run as a REST service
groundworkers also exposes a curated REST transport over the same service
layer:
groundworkers \
--transport rest \
--host 0.0.0.0 \
--port 8080
The REST routes are:
POST /v1/mapping/candidate-bundlePOST /v1/source-planning/assisted-planGET /healthz
Use as a direct Python library
from groundworkers.app import build_application
from groundworkers.bootstrap import build_app_config
config = build_app_config()
app = build_application(config)
mapping = app.services.mapping
Build the application once at startup and reuse it. The same runtime object works for direct Python calls, MCP registration, and REST startup.
Development install
From the repository root:
uv sync --extra dev
